Who is Meghan Trainor? A Pop Powerhouse with a Purpose

Before we dive into the nitty-gritty of the concert, let's take a moment to appreciate the force of nature that is Meghan Trainor. Hailing from Nantucket, Massachusetts, Meghan's journey to global stardom is a testament to her prodigious talent and unwavering dedication. She wasn't just a singer; she was a songwriter from a remarkably young age, penning her first song at just seven years old. This early passion for crafting melodies and lyrics set the stage for a career defined by authenticity and relatable storytelling.

Her breakthrough came in 2014 with the colossal hit "All About That Bass." This song wasn't just a chart-topper; it was a cultural phenomenon. With its empowering message of body positivity and self-acceptance, delivered with a doo-wop-infused pop swagger, "All About That Bass" resonated with millions worldwide. It challenged conventional beauty standards and cemented Meghan's image as an artist who wasn't afraid to speak her mind and champion inclusivity.

This initial success was no fluke. Meghan Trainor went on to release a string of successful singles and albums, consistently delivering catchy tunes that blend R&B, soul, doo-wop, and pure pop sensibilities. Her discography reads like a greatest hits compilation for a generation: "Lips Are Movin'," "Dear Future Husband," "Like I'm Gonna Lose You" (featuring John Legend), "No," "Me Too," "Let You Be Right," "Wave," and most recently, the critically acclaimed "Takin' It Back" which sees her return to her signature sound with renewed vigour and a mature perspective.

What truly sets Meghan apart is her authentic voice. Her lyrics often touch upon themes of love, relationships, self-worth, and navigating the complexities of life, all delivered with a refreshing honesty and a sprinkle of humour. She's not afraid to be vulnerable, and that vulnerability is what connects her so deeply with her fanbase. Beyond the music, Meghan has also become a beloved television personality, serving as a coach on The Voice UK and The Voice Australia, further showcasing her warm personality and insightful guidance.

Your Venue Navigator: Climate Pledge Arena Demystified

Now, let's talk about the stage for this spectacular event: the Climate Pledge Arena in Seattle. This isn't just any arena; it's a world-class venue with a rich history and a commitment to sustainability, making it the perfect backdrop for Meghan's vibrant performance.

Located in the heart of Seattle, Climate Pledge Arena sits proudly at the Seattle Center, the site of the 1962 World's Fair. It's a venue that beautifully blends historical significance with cutting-edge modernity. Formerly known as the Seattle Center Coliseum and then the KeyArena, it underwent a massive, multi-year renovation, reopening its doors in October 2021 as the world's first net-zero carbon arena. This commitment to sustainability is a fantastic point of pride and something to be aware of as you attend.

Getting There and Around:

  • Public Transport is Your Friend: Seattle boasts an excellent public transportation system, and Climate Pledge Arena is incredibly well-served. The Seattle Center Monorail is a particularly iconic and convenient option. It runs directly from Westlake Center (downtown) to the Seattle Center, depositing you just a short walk from the arena. It's a quick and scenic 2-minute ride!
  • Bus Routes: Numerous King County Metro bus routes serve the Seattle Center. Check the King County Metro Trip Planner (https://tripplanner.kingcounty.gov/) for routes and schedules that best suit your starting point.
  • Light Rail: The Link Light Rail is another fantastic option, especially if you're coming from further afield or arriving at Sea-Tac Airport. The Westlake Station is a major hub, and from there, you can easily catch the Monorail or a bus to the Seattle Center.
  • Ride-Sharing: Services like Uber and Lyft are readily available throughout Seattle. Designate a clear pick-up and drop-off point near the arena to avoid confusion. Be prepared for potential surge pricing and increased wait times during peak concert hours.
  • Driving and Parking: If you choose to drive, be aware that parking in the Seattle Center area can be challenging and expensive. There are several parking garages surrounding the arena, including the 5th Ave Garage, Mercer St Garage, and Daybreak Star Indian Cultural Center parking (further walk but potentially cheaper). It's highly recommended to book parking in advance through the Climate Pledge Arena website or third-party parking apps. Arrive early if you plan to drive to allow ample time for parking and walking to the venue.
